Unveiling the Past: Stories of Aruba’s Heritage
Our first stop was the Fort Zoutman Historical Museum, a testament to Aruba’s colonial past. Wendle’s storytelling brought the old fort to life, painting vivid pictures of the island’s early days. As we climbed the clock tower, the panoramic view of downtown Oranjestad was breathtaking, a reminder of the island’s blend of history and modernity. The fort’s walls seemed to whisper secrets of the past, and I found myself lost in thought, imagining the lives of those who once walked these grounds.
Continuing our journey, we wandered through Wilhelmina Park, where statues stood as silent witnesses to Aruba’s evolution. The park was alive with the chatter of iguanas and the rustle of palm leaves, a serene oasis amidst the city’s hustle. Wendle’s tales of the park’s significance and the stories behind the statues added depth to our experience, making each moment feel like a step back in time.
The National Archaeological Museum was another highlight, offering a glimpse into the lives of Aruba’s first inhabitants. The artifacts on display, from pottery to tools, spoke of a rich cultural tapestry that has shaped the island’s identity. As I admired the museum’s architecture, I couldn’t help but appreciate the blend of old and new that defines Oranjestad.
Savoring the Present: A Taste of Local Life
No exploration of Oranjestad would be complete without indulging in its culinary delights. Wendle led us to a local snack hut, where we sampled the island’s beloved pan bati. The warm, fluffy bread was a delightful treat, a taste of Aruba’s culinary heritage. As we savored each bite, Wendle introduced us to a locally brewed pilsner, a refreshing companion to the tropical heat. It was a moment of pure bliss, sharing laughter and stories with fellow travelers, feeling like a local in this welcoming island community.
Our journey continued through the vibrant streets of Caya G. F. Betico Croes, where the past and present intertwined seamlessly. Wendle’s insights into the street’s history and its iconic stores added layers to our understanding of Oranjestad’s cultural fabric. As we strolled along, locals greeted us with friendly waves and smiles, a testament to the island’s renowned hospitality.
